contents
Node.jsとは
ブラウザからJavaScriptエンジンだけを抜き出した実行環境ソフトの事です。
2009年に開発され多くのリクエストを遅延が少なく処理できる特性(ノンブロッキングI/O)があり、現在では世界中の企業で使用されています。
サーバー上で動くアプリ、デスクトップアプリ、スマホアプリ等ブラウザ以外でもJavaScriptのコードを実行できるようになります。
JavaScriptのツールやフレームワークを支援するコマンドラインツールはNode.jsをベースにしている為、アプリ開発においてなくてはならないものになっています。
npmについて
Node.jsには「npm」というパッケージマネージャーが導入されています。
・モジュール読み込みの機構
・パッケージ管理
・ビルドシステム
・技術スタックの統一
以上の恩恵が得られます
コマンドラインからNode.jsのインストール(mac)
Node.jsがインストールされているか確認
下記のコードをターミナルに入力
node -v
バージョンが表示されれば既にインストールされてます。
Homebrewをインストールする
下記のコードでHomebrewがインストールされているか確認
brew --version
バージョンが表示されなければ下記のコードを入力
パスワードを求められれば入力する。
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
Node.jsのインストール
ターミナルに下記のコマンドを入力してHomebrewからNode.jsをインストール
brew install node
下記のコードを1つずつ入力してインストールされたか確認
バージョンが表示されれば完了
node -v
npm -v
コメント